Transponder keys

The transponder key is an electronic key that is connected to the vehicle's immobilizer. It's a clever piece hardware that allows your vehicle to only start when you've got the correct key.

Vehicle anti-theft system (VAT).

Vehicle Anti Theft (VAT) Systems are designed to block unauthorized motor vehicle use. They are incorporated into the ignition key and incorporate the use of a resistor. It is then read by a computer inside the vehicle to determine if the key is valid. If the chip isn't read correctly the engine will not begin.

The first VATS system was designed to be used on Pontiac firebirds and Chevrolet Camaros. It was also standard equipment on a number of Cadillac and Chevrolet models. In the late 1980s GM extended it to other models.

After the initial introduction of the system, thefts of Corvettes were dramatically reduced. Other manufacturers also were able to adopt the system. Today, the system is widely used on a large variety of GM models.

Cost

Car Locksmiths offer a variety of services. These include making duplicate keys as well as changing the ignition and combination keys, replacing locks, and installing Keypads. They are also adept at dealing with emergency situations. The cost of their services will vary depending on the service you require.

Sometimes, it may cost less than $75 to unlock a car's doors. At other times, it can be up to $150. It depends on the type of lock, the distance the locksmith travels, as well as the timing of the day.

The cost of unlocking your cheap car locksmiths near me is lower for a brand new vehicle than one that was older. If you're having issues with your ignition system, you may need to pay up to $250 for the repair of it.
